Abstract
Middle lobe syndrome (MLS) is a relatively uncommon clinical entity that is under-recognized in clinical practice. It was first identified clinically in 1948 by Graham et al. in a case series involving 12 patients with nontuberculous middle lobe atelectasis secondary to extensive compression by enlarged lymph nodes. Recurrent or fixed right middle lobe opacification is almost pathognomonic for MLS; however, lingular involvement is common due to similar anatomic and physiological burdens. Though there has been no established definition of middle lobe syndrome, it has been recognized to involve two fundamentally different pathophysiological pathways that lead to recurrent middle lobe atelectasis: obstructive and nonobstructive.
